System and method for interactive multi-view video

1. A system for capturing video of an event:
- a set of video cameras simultaneously capturing streams of images of the same event from different viewpoints;
control computers for controlling said set of video cameras and receiving the streams of images from said set of video cameras;
a connection connecting said set of video cameras to one or more control computers for sending control commands to said set of video cameras and for transferring images from said set of video cameras to said one or more control computers;
a server for storing the streams of images from the one or more control computers, and providing said streams of images to one or more clients;
a first network connecting said server and said one or more control computers for transferring said streams of images from said control computers to said server; and
a second network for communicating between said server and one or more clients.

Abstract
Interactive multi-view video presents a new type of video capture system. Many video cameras are allocated to capture an event from various related locations and directions. The captured videos are compressed in control PCs and are sent to a server in real-time. The compressed video can also be transcoded through an off-line compression approach to further reduce the data amount. Users can subscribe to a new type of service that allows users to connect to the servers and receive multi-view videos interactively.
